Happy People
Jazz · 2002 · 11 tracks

Happy People

A bright, globally-minded set of post-bop and fusion. Recorded during a national tragedy, it chooses defiant joy and melodic accessibility over complex aggression.

Moments Worth Listening For
The transition into the Asian Medley where the saxophone adopts a flute-like fragility over sparse percussion.
The explosive, cathartic soloing on Brother B. Harper that breaks the album's otherwise polite restraint.
The communal, repetitive vocal chant on the title track that feels like a secular hymn.
